Wildwood, New Jersey AA Meetings
In Cape May County, New Jersey, within the Ocean City Metropolitan Statistical Area, the city of Wildwood is a popular summer vacation spot along the Jersey Shore. For residents in this area, it is comforting to know that you don’t have to travel a great distance to find AA meetings NJ. You can get help for your alcohol addiction by attending AA meetings in Wildwood. However, most people will want to spend the initial, vulnerable, withdrawal phase of their recovery in a professional addiction treatment program, especially if they expect to have a severe detox experience. A medical detox could be needed in such cases. Even without a serious physical addiction to alcohol, the many psychological, behavioral, and practical issues that fuel drinking make it smart to first seek professional treatment before trying to sustain your sobriety on your own. When you are ready to try out your sobriety in the outside world, you’ll need the support of the understanding community you can meet at AA meetings NJ.
